今天博主为大家带来Python数据类型的第一篇,这个系列篇幅比较多,为了方面大家不迷路欢迎收藏博主。
废话不多说,开始我们今天的课程。
Python数字类型统称叫做Number,包括int、float、bool等,这里就讲解这几个。
int类型int类型很简单,就是整数数字。例如1,10,8等等就是数字。它可以进行我们常用的加减乘除。但是运算符号和我们日常接触的有些区别。
以下假设变量: a=10,b=2:
运算符 | 描述 | 实例 |
---|---|---|
+ | 加 - 两个对象相加 | a + b 输出结果 12 |
- | 减 - 得到负数或是一个数减去另一个数 | a - b 输出结果 8 |
* | 乘 - 两个数相乘或是返回一个被重复若干次的字符串 | a * b 输出结果 20 |
/ | 除 - x除以y | a / b 输出结果 5 |
% | 取模 - 返回除法的余数 | a % b 输出结果 0 |
** | 幂 - 返回x的y次幂 | a**b 为10的2次方, 输出结果 100 |
// | 取整除 - 返回商的整数部分(向下取整) | 9//2 —>4 -9//2 —>5 |
代码演示
a = 21float类型
b = 10
c = 0
c = a + b
print ("1 - c 的值为:", c)
c = a - b
print ("2 - c 的值为:", c)
c = a * b
print ("3 - c 的值为:", c)
c = a / b
print ("4 - c 的值为:", c)
c = a % b
print ("5 - c 的值为:", c)
# 修改变量 a 、b 、c
a = 2
b = 3
c = a**b
print ("6 - c 的值为:", c)
a = 10
b = 5
c = a//b
print ("7 - c 的值为:", c)
float是浮点型,例如3.14,1.0等,整数部分后面还有小数点这样的数字。
浮点型运算和整数运算是一样的都可以套用,这里就不做过多的介绍。
bool类型bool类型的数据是True,Flase。翻译过来就是真和假,有或者没有,一个代表确定一个代表否定。
在Python中常常用0和1表示。
print(1==True)
print(0==False)
打印输出得到两个True。我们先来说一下=和==。=在Python中是赋值的作用,回想我们的上一篇文章变量。==在Python中代表相等。上面的例子中1和True,0和False是相等的。
但是,不能说bool类型就是数字。
至此,Python数据类型之数字篇就讲完了,还是以简短的介绍概括更多的知识原则。码字不易,欢迎大家在评论区留言或者添加私人微信号qq1217158186或者加入群聊一起进步学习。群里可以免费领取8G多的资料及一对一讲解。
总结以上是内存溢出为你收集整理的Python数据类型之数字篇全部内容,希望文章能够帮你解决Python数据类型之数字篇所遇到的程序开发问题。
如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)